Default it does get annoying...

I've gotten a Brazilian a few times, but it is sort of uncomfortable. And I always think, why is another lady doing this, when I can do it myself? So, I usually wax that area when it starts to get outta control. Yes of course it hurts at first. But, I feel much better & cleaner afterwards. Plus the hair starts to get thinner the more you wax so hopefully after a while, I won't have to keep on waxing. And I think waxing is cheaper than Laser. And you can do it in the comfort of your own bathroom. I bought the wax warmer & I use GiGi hemp wax(kit) & keep it on (low) until I'm done doing my thing. And I get the muslin strips too since it removes hair much better than the weird white strips that you usually get w/ any wax. You should try to get one of those "female" area trimmers too. If you get your hair down to a length (maybe about 1/4 of an inch) that is easier to wax, it won't take as long & it won't be as messy. I've done this quite a few times, & I even wax my own legs & armpits. But, if you do wax, watch some tutorials on youtube if it is your first time... And make sure to "prep" the skin first & be sure that the wax is not too HOT! Good luck!
